Ukraine’s exports amounted to almost $50 billion last year – the country is a supplier of goods to the European Union, the CIS countries, the United States, Asia and China. The top five includes China, Russia, Italy, Poland, Turkey. The DHL Logistics Trends Radar highlights the trends that will shape the future of logistics. Logistics is entering a decade of transformation and anticipating trends is more important than ever. On February 12, 2016, the annual Logistics Forum – Logistics Innovation Forum 2016 was held. M&M Ukraine and over 200 professionals gathered to discuss solutions and innovations for effective business management.
